My 7 month old baby take semi solids such as raggi, banana powder, cerelac etc upto 90ml only at a time. I feed using spoon bottle feeder which is of 90ml only. is that enough for her age or should i increase the quantity?

A. Feeding your baby: from 7 to 9 months As a guide, formula-fed babies may need around 600ml of milk a day. Gradually increase the amount and variety of food your baby is offered to ensure they get the energy and nutrients they need.
